Big push will bring in research money

2:10pm Saturday 30th June 2012

By Tom Jennings

FUNDRAISERS will push each other in colourfully decorated prams between Witney pubs to raise money for a cancer charity.

The event will see about 20 ‘pimped up’ prams pushed between at least 17 pubs, including The Plough, Izi and The Chequers, on Saturday, July 28.

The event will be similar to the traditional shirt races that take place across West Oxfordshire, including in Bampton and Eynsham.

Organiser Karen Cassford, of Charlbury, hopes to raise more than £2,000 for Cancer Research UK after her close friend was diagnosed with brain cancer.

She said: “We wanted to do something fun and something different to raise money.

“We wanted to be able to donate to a charity that would help him fight his battle, so we decided to give money to Cancer Research.”

David Dusgate, 40, from the Isle of Wight, had a tumour the size of a ping-pong ball removed from his brain after it was discovered about two months ago.

But the cancer is incurable and Mr Dusgate, who has a wife and a 14-month-old son, has been given 14 months to two years left to live.

Mrs Cassford said: “He is my best friend and is basically my brother. He has been there for me since I can remember.

“I was mortified when he told me but it was only for a split second because he was so positive.”

Mrs Cassford added: “Before I was married he had a horrific bike accident with a coach. He died twice in hospital.

“He came to the wedding on crutches. He is a fighter beyond belief and he is so, so positive.”

A similar pram push event will be held on the Isle of Wight on the same day as the Witney event.

Mr Dusgate, who is set to start radio and chemotherapy soon, said: “It is times like this when you find out who your friends really are.

“I am over the moon she is raising money for Cancer Research.”

He added: “I am one of those people that if I’m knocked down I will fight it 100 per cent. If someone tells me I can’t do something I will fight it harder.”

Posters with donation details will be put up in the participating pubs in Witney next week.
